LarryUK Posted March 7, 2011 Share Posted March 7, 2011 Why hasn't anyone commented on your playing? I can honestly say. You could be a good player. I wish I could have an hour with you to explain. Don't take this the wrong way. I've said many times before on here. There's playing the notes and 'PLAYING' the notes. Don't just pick and play. 'Feel' every note. You were just going through the motions on those vids. I know you're learning. That's why I'm telling you this. There was no emotion. Listen to BB King or Clapton. Or even Sambora. Listen to his playing. Take his solo and pick it to bits. 'Feel' the bends. Put effort into vibrato. It's hard to explain. It needs more 'umph'. I'll find a vid and post it. You need to be shown. Watch his facial expression when bending. His emotion. Copy his 'licks' and practice them. Perhaps press a bit harder for the solo's. Hit with the pick a bit harder as well. Try turning the pick a bit and hit the string with the pick and instantly with your thumb. It gives you a harmonic. I hope you're not offended. Just passing on some hints.
